Weekend Weekly Pay Cna information

What is a weekend weekly pay CNA?

Weekend Weekly Pay CNAs are Certified Nursing Assistants who primarily work weekend shifts and receive their paychecks on a weekly basis. These positions are common in healthcare settings that require around-the-clock care, such as nursing homes, hospitals, and assisted living facilities. Working weekends often offers higher pay rates or shift differentials, and weekly pay schedules provide employees with more frequent access to their earned wages. These roles are ideal for individuals seeking flexible scheduling and quicker pay cycles.

What skills and qualifications are needed to thrive as a weekend weekly pay CNA?

To thrive as a Weekend Weekly Pay CNA (Certified Nursing Assistant), you need a state-approved CNA certification, basic patient care skills, and knowledge of healthcare protocols. Familiarity with electronic health record (EHR) systems, vital sign monitoring devices, and safe patient handling tools is typically required. Compassion, reliability, and strong communication skills help CNAs excel in supporting patients and collaborating with healthcare teams. These skills are crucial for delivering high-quality care, ensuring patient safety, and maintaining smooth operations during weekend shifts.

What can CNAs expect in terms of workload and collaboration during weekend shifts with weekly pay schedules?

Weekend CNA roles often involve a faster-paced environment due to reduced staffing and higher patient needs. You may be expected to handle more responsibilities and work more independently, though teamwork remains essential as you coordinate with nurses and other caregivers to ensure quality patient care. Communication is key, especially since weekend staff often update weekday teams on patient progress. The weekly pay schedule can offer financial flexibility, but it also means keeping track of hours and documentation closely for timely payroll processing.

As a Home Health Certified Nursing Assistant, here’s a big-picture view of what you’ll do:

  • Care for seniors and those with an illness, injury or chronic disease in their homes
  • Help with daily activities such as bathing, toileting, dressing, grooming, hygiene, nail/skin care, eating and nutritional intake
  • Assist with ambulation, transfers and range of motion exercises
  • Check vitals, measure intake/output, monitor blood glucose and document any changes
  • Work with a team of home health nurses and aides to ensure a patient’s care plan is followed
  • Observe patient and notify supervisor of issues requiring a change in care, medication or medical equipment
